Built motion from commit 6a09e18b.|2.6.11
[motion2.git] / legacy-libs / protobufjs / google / api / http.proto
diff --git a/legacy-libs/protobufjs/google/api/http.proto b/legacy-libs/protobufjs/google/api/http.proto
new file mode 100644 (file)
index 0000000..e9a7e9d
--- /dev/null
@@ -0,0 +1,31 @@
+syntax = "proto3";
+
+package google.api;
+
+message Http {
+
+    repeated HttpRule rules = 1;
+}
+
+message HttpRule {
+
+    oneof pattern {
+
+        string get = 2;
+        string put = 3;
+        string post = 4;
+        string delete = 5;
+        string patch = 6;
+        CustomHttpPattern custom = 8;
+    }
+
+    string selector = 1;
+    string body = 7;
+    repeated HttpRule additional_bindings = 11;
+}
+
+message CustomHttpPattern {
+
+    string kind = 1;
+    string path = 2;
+}
\ No newline at end of file